http://bitstrings.github.io/ WebSep 7, 2024 · A full-entropy bitstring has an amount of entropy equal to its length. Full-entropy bitstrings are important for cryptographic applications, as these bitstrings have ideal randomness properties and may be used for any cryptographic purpose.

WebMay 16, 2014 · Bitwise comparison for 16 bitstrings. I have 16 unrelated binary strings (of the same length). eg. 100000001010, 010100010010 and so on, and I need to find out a bitstring in which position x is a 1 IF position x is 1 for ATLEAST 2 bitstrings out of the 16. Initially, I tries using bitwise XOR and this works great as long as even number of ...
